单词 | mouth |
释义 | mouth¹ 1.+of person,dog,cat嘴;口;口腔 an inflammation of the mouth口腔炎症 She clamped her hand against her mouth.她用手捂着嘴。 His mouth was full of peas.他满嘴都是豌豆。 the potent bacteria that are present in a hunting cat's mouth猎豹口腔中存在的强大细菌 2.【解剖】(system of organs)口腔器官(包括唇、舌、牙齿等) 3.(lips)嘴唇 4.(food consumer)食客;用餐者 5.(verbal expression)口头表达;发言 6.(way of speaking)讲话方式;表达方法 You've got such a crude mouth!你说话真粗鲁! 7.(boastful talk)大话;空话;粗鲁无礼的话 8.+of river河口;入海口 We lived near the mouth of the Bashee River.我们住在临近巴希河口的地方。 the town at the mouth of the River Dart位于达特河口的小镇 9.+of jar(瓶)口 10.+of tunnel,cave出入口 By the mouth of the tunnel he bent to retie his lace.到隧道出入口时, 他弯腰重新系好鞋带。 The mouth of the cave was submerged in the lake.山洞口被湖水淹没了。 11.+of horse(受嚼子控制的)马口 12.(pipe)(管弦乐器的)孔 13.+of vice(钳子等的)口 14.(grimace)噘嘴;鬼脸;怪相 idiom mouth² ◆by word of mouth (orally)(由)口头 knowledge learned by word of mouth口口相传的知识 ◆down in the mouthordown at the mouth (low)情绪低落 He looked a bit down in the mouth.他看起来有点低落。 ◆to have a big mouth<非正式>(be habitually indiscreet)多嘴多舌;口无遮拦 Somebody in this place has a big mouth.这儿有个多嘴的人。 ◆to keep your mouth shut (keep secret, stay quiet)守口如瓶;闭口不谈;保持缄默 You wouldn't be here now if she'd kept her mouth shut.要是她的嘴巴严实, 你现在就不会在这里了。 ◆a mouth to feed (person to look after and feed)要养活的人;要照顾的人 He had to feed his family on £400 a month and, with five mouths to feed, he found this very hard.他要用400英镑的月收入来维持五口之家的生计, 感觉很艰难。 ◆to open your big mouth<非正式>(speak indiscreetly)大放厥词;说大话 Don't you ever think before you open your big mouth?你在说大话之前都不动动脑子吗? ◆to open your mouth (speak)开口说话 Sometimes I hardly dare open my mouth.有时我几乎不敢说话。 He hasn't opened his mouth since he's been there.自从来到这儿之后, 他还没说过一句话。 ◆to put your money where your mouth is (put words into action)言行一致 Why don't you put your money where your mouth is?你为什么不能言行一致呢? ◆to put words into sb's mouth (represent someone inaccurately)硬说某人说过某些话 Don't put words into my mouth.我可没这么说过。 (tell someone what to say)教某人该怎么说 ◆to run off at the mouth<非正式>(talk incessantly)没完没了地说;说个不停 He had a tendency to run off at the mouth and come up with some pretty outlandish ideas.他总是喋喋不休, 并时常冒出一些稀奇古怪的想法。 🄰 vt. 1.(insincerely)+ platitudes装腔作势地说;+ values言不由衷地说 I mouthed some sympathetic platitudes.我言不由衷地说了些表示同情的 客套话。 They mouthed the values of religion, and charity, but demonstrated the opposite in their private lives.他们大谈宗教和慈善的价值, 但在个人生活中却表现得恰恰相反。 2.(mime)+ words不出声地说;用口型默 示 I mouthed a goodbye and hurried in behind Momma.我以口型默示告别, 然后赶紧跟着妈妈走了进去。 She winked broadly at him and silently mouthed something.她使劲冲他使眼色, 不出声地对他说了些什么。 'It's for you,' he mouthed.他用口型示意:“这是给你的。” 3.+ horse使(马)适应戴嚼 子 4.(take in mouth)吃;把…放入口中 🄱 vi. (grimace)扮鬼脸;装怪相 Phrasal Verbmouth off |
